Pheras are one of the most special parts of a wedding. Of course, there is the delicious food and the fun dancing bits but those are just the little ways to celebrate the main event which is the wedding and the soul of a wedding remains in its rituals. Pheras make for an indispensable part of a Hindu or Sikh wedding. However, the sad part is most wedding guests miss the golden opportunity to witness the wedding pheras. If you don't want that to happen at your wedding, follow these steps and ensure that your wedding guests enjoy your soulful wedding pheras!

A Guide For Making Your Wedding Pheras Even More Special

Keep Your Wedding Pheras Early

One of the main reasons why wedding guests don't stay for the pheras is because people plan the pheras according to the Muhrat. So, keep your pheras early like in the afternoon or the evening and an added benefit is that you can get even prettier pictures if you keep your pheras early and not late at night.

Set Up A Floating Mandap

The beauty of a floating mandap is unparalleled. Your guests are also going to enjoy your pheras even more if they get to sit by the water.

Give Them Little Bells To Ring

Your wedding guests are more likely to attend your wedding pheras if they feel like they have a role to play. So, make arrangements for some bells which the guests have to ring during your pheras making it even more special.

Have Flower Cones

Keeping flower petals in cute little cones is a great way to hand out flowers to your wedding guests which they can throw at the time of pheras. The best part is that you can customize your flower cones!

Make Arrangements For Mid Phera Snacks

You must have paid a fortune to your wedding caterers. Make the most out of it by asking them to make little food packages which your guests can enjoy ehile they watch your wedding pheras.

Explain The Rituals To Your Wedding Guests

Most wedding guests don't usually understand the meaning and significance behind each wedding ritual and as a result, they don't stay long enough to witness them. Solve this problem by keeping little leaflets explaining the pheras and the other wedding rituals to your wedding guests.

Leave Your Guests A Blanket Or A Fan

Go the extra mile and add to the comfort of your wedding guests by leaving a blanket or a fan at each chair, depending on the weather. The guests are more likely to be present at and enjoy your pheras if they are not feeling too hot or cold.

Add Some Glitter

Glitter makes everything ten times more fun. So, evoke a childlike and cheery spirit in your wedding guests by giving them some glitter to blow and play with at the time of your pheras!

Reserve A Chair For Your Late Loved Ones

On your big day, you are sure to miss your loved ones who have passed on to the other side. Keeping them in your fond memories and reserving a chair for them is a sweet way to include them in your wedding.
